Everything said already, here a translation to the lantern:

The code beacon is deployed at the position of the Inner marker beacon. It provides the pilot at night with a visual indication of the distance to the runway (1000m) and assigns a unique identifier of the airport and the approach direction. The identification is with morse-code at a rate of 15 codes per minute.
The code consists of nine fluorescent lights in the color yellow to red. At favorable visibility conditions and corresponding altitude you can see the beacon code dozens of kilometers.


Due to the construction it wont be of any use in dense fog, at least thatīs what i think it would be.
